French Doors with Windows: Elegance and Functionality Combined

French doors have actually long been renowned for their beauty and capability to elevate different interior designs, all while offering adequate light and a seamless connection to outside spaces. The addition of windows enhances these doors even more, producing a noticeably beautiful entrance or space divider. This post looks into the various types of French doors with windows, their benefits, design factors to consider, maintenance tips, and the aspects to consider when choosing the perfect alternative for your home.

What Are French Doors?

French doors are double doors that are generally hinged and are identified by large glass panes. These doors can be opened inwards or outwards and are developed to produce an inviting transition between indoor and outside areas. When they feature windows-- either on the door itself or as sidelights-- they provide natural light and a scenic view, making them a popular option amongst homeowners.

Types of French Doors with Windows

French doors can be found in different styles and setups. Here are some of the most common types:

TypeDescription
Standard FrenchFunctions numerous little panes (lites) divided by grids, giving a timeless look.
Contemporary FrenchBig, uninterrupted glass panels that concentrate on minimalism and optimize light.
French Sliding DoorsCombines the design of French doors with the functionality of sliding mechanisms.
French Doors with SidelightsFlank either side of the primary door, providing extra natural light and boosting aesthetic appeals.
French Doors with TransomsFound above the main doors, these windows even more enhance natural light and increase the visual appeal.

Considerations When Choosing French Doors with Windows

Before purchasing French doors with windows, there are numerous aspects to think about:

1. Material Choices

French doors can be made from numerous products, each with its advantages:

  • Wood: Offers timeless aesthetics and is customizable but needs routine maintenance.
  • Vinyl: Low maintenance and resistant to moisture, these doors can be found in numerous designs and colors.
  • Fiberglass: Durable and energy-efficient, fiberglass can mimic the appearance of wood without the upkeep.
  • Aluminum: Lightweight and corrosion-resistant, aluminum frames appropriate for contemporary styles.

2. Glass Features

The kind of glass utilized is crucial for aesthetic appeals, security, and energy effectiveness. Typical glass options consist of:

  • Tempered Glass: Safety glass that shatters into small, blunt pieces rather than sharp fragments.
  • Low-E Glass: Reflects heat and ultraviolet light, boosting energy performance.
  • Insulated Glass: Reduces outdoor sound and improves thermal barrier homes.

Maintenance Tips for French Doors with Windows

To ensure the longevity and appeal of French doors with windows, consider these upkeep pointers:

  • Regular Cleaning: Use a mild glass cleaner for the windows and a damp fabric for the frames. Make sure that the tracks for sliding doors are clean and clear of particles.

  • Examine Seals: Inspect the seals around the doors for any signs of wear or damage; replace them if necessary.

  • Paint and Finish: For wooden doors, apply fresh paint or surface every few years to safeguard against weathering.

  • Hardware Inspection: Regularly inspect hinges and locks, lubricating them as required to guarantee they work smoothly.
